Transaction 64e14d9dfa0bdfed53be1a33d636fb52b38d8bea6c169d34e0c1f8f608d44905
1 Input
1 Output
-
64e14d9dfa0bdfed53be1a33d636fb52b38d8bea6c169d34e0c1f8f608d44905:0
- value
- 149126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 689da72c5e6c63705bb015fba76ae859d5a88f5c OP_EQUAL
- address
- 3BEB4RCXNkCgrnVm48PnRERT4ha9unPmMd